I am new on this forum.I am a Flemmish Belgian normally speaking Dutch.I have a BUYIT MPS-V-plus Mppt 5,5KW . This type of inverters is sold having many brand names. I want to use it in my home system, residential use. The grid system is a TT system and the grid must be connected using a 300ma RCD. Each house has its own private PE system. When in off grid mode I need an N-bound.,No problem. But when the internal Bypass is activated ( connecting grid) the N-bound must be removed. If not the RCD will pop immediately and it is in my country not allowed to have a local N-bound connected to the grid. This type of Inverter has no external dry contact based on the position of the bypass relay to connect an external N-bound ON/OF relay. If it has one I could not finfd it. There is no internal N-bound in the inverter. Nothing is mentioned in the manual concerning N-bound issues. Contacting the official website gives no respons. Who can help me out for making an N-bound based on the position of the internal Bypass? Thanks
